questions about check engine codes
 
So I have found myself stubbornly driving a 190e 2.6 after five previous diesel benzos. When I bought the 190 it came with a check engine light on, I counted the blinks to retrieve the codes, I have code 11,16, and 29.

16 is the egr which I know how to service. But code 11 is labeled air injection system... what am i looking for to fix this code? Is there a sensor that needs replaced? I am just as confused about code 29, which is labeled difference in coolant temperature between CIS-E and EZL... again what kind of repair does this refer to?

The 4-pin coolant temp sensor at the back of the cylinder head (driver side). That's actually 2 sensors enclosed in a single connector. Both sensors are identical thermistors, but one supplies signal to KE controller and the other to the EZL. Test diagonal pins (1-3 and 2-4) with ohm meter and compare to resistance-temp scale shown in FSM. Readings from both sets of pins should be identical, or nearly so, throughout the temp range. If not, there is a mismatch between what the EZL and KE controller are reading.
